Transaction 5286bc140135744f0f24ed0500c670785f6a368b99024dfe4c87454489ee2164
2 Input
2 Outputs
- 5286bc140135744f0f24ed0500c670785f6a368b99024dfe4c87454489ee2164:0
- 5286bc140135744f0f24ed0500c670785f6a368b99024dfe4c87454489ee2164:1
value 1240510
address 1GZkrFw9jAhSkG6tDg1r1YKDybKssupDHe
value 21292647
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n